Texas A&M hires new coach to replace Buzz Williams

The Texas A&M Aggies have hired a new coach to replace Buzz Williams.

Texas A&M is hiring Bucky McMillan as their new men’s basketball coach. McMillan has been the head coach at Samford the last five seasons and will be making a big jump to the SEC. He’ll be receiving a 5-year deal.

At Samford, McMillan went 99-52. His team reached the NCAA Tournament last year and played in the NIT this year but lost in the first round.

McMillan, 41, played his college ball at Birmingham-Southern. After his college career ended, McMillan returned to his alma mater, Mountain Brook High School. He served as an assistant coach at Mountain Brook from 2006-2008 and then was the head coach from 2008-2020.

McMillan has been named the Southern Conference Coach of the Year three times in a row.

Texas A&M needs a new coach after Buzz Williams left to take the Maryland job as a replacement for Kevin Willard. A&M is coming off four straight 20-plus win seasons under Williams. They went 23-11 this season and lost in the second round of the NCAA Tournament for the second year in a row.
